​            ​ Welcome to all visitors of the Saint James website.

​Many people comment that they know of St. James as one of those two little “white country churches” that they pass on Mays Landing Road on their way to the shore; or where they park to attend a ballgame at the field next door.  We also have visitors who have stopped at the cemetery and prayer garden for some quiet time.

​St. James is a member of the Evangelical Lutheran Church in America and is a Reconciling in Christ Church and is celebrating its 175th anniversary in 2023.

​We may be considered a "small" congregation, but that does not mean we cannot show God's love in a big way. ​If you visit us you will come to see we are like a large family who love each other - warts and all. We work at being God's hands and feet in our community and helping others to know God's love through our actions, from the littlest of us to the oldest of us.

​​We invite you to attend our services and get to know us better. Join some of our members for brunch after worship. We always have a good time.

Please join us as we grow together in faith and fellowship.  We invite you to become involved in activities that serve and support our community on the local, regional and global levels.
